Joining our dedicated and expert team for 12 months as a placement student will support development of strong foundational skills for future success.

The Strategic Insights Team in the UK is responsible for all market intelligence, including data analysis, forecasting, performance monitoring and metrics tracking across our organisation’s product portfolio as well as all market research completed in UK. Successful students will get involved in all aspects with responsibility for distinct areas.. We work closely with Marketing, Sales and Finance to support market understanding and effective customer engagement to ensure focus on adding value to our customers through clear communication and partnerships. Ultimately, all working to enable more patients have access to treatment to improve health outcomes. As a team, we play a critical role in guiding business decisions, tactical planning and evaluate of performance across all channels.

Success candidates will gain valuable opportunities and experience both within the role and working collaboratively across many business groups, providing a superb opportunity to learn about the dynamics across the pharmaceutical and healthcare industry.

This role will be based in London on an Hybrid working arrangement.

About MSD

At MSD, we are inspired by a shared vision and mission to save and improve lives.

For 130 years, we have been inventing for life, bringing forward medicines and vaccines for many of the world's most challenging diseases in pursuit of our mission to save and improve lives. We demonstrate our commitment to patients and population health by increasing access to health care through far-reaching policies, programs and partnerships. Today, we continue to be at the forefront of research to prevent and treat diseases that threaten people and animals — including cancer, infectious diseases such as HIV and Ebola, and emerging animal diseases — as we aspire to be the premier research-intensive biopharmaceutical company in the world.
